Condo Living

When considering Condo Living, it's important to remember that this is not just a type of property - Condo Living is a Lifestyle! You need to understand the basics of both the type of property ownership that condos are, and the lifestyle that you will be living! Condo's are a great option for many lifestyles, and can ease a homeowner's burdens!

So, whether you are considering buying, renting out or investing in a condominium you need to know the facts.


1.What is a condo?

A Condominium is s style of home ownership, not a style of building. Condos can be town houses, low and high-rise apartments or even freestanding houses in a community. You can buy new condos, resale condos or condo conversions, which are rental units that have been upgraded and resold as condo ownership.

Your ownership consists of the individual ‘unit’ as well as a share in the ‘common’ areas. (Ex. Hallways, elevators, grounds, etc…)

A condominium complex is created as a ‘corporation’. It has provincially and municipally legislated bylaws as well as rules & regulations that are set out by the owners.

There is a Board of Directors which is elected by the owners. Changes in the operation of the corporation are voted on by the owners.


1.What are the owners responsible for?

Typically, the individual condo owner is responsible for the maintenance of their own unit and the corporation is responsible for the exterior of the building and common areas.

The maintenance and operating cost for the common areas come from fees levied by each unit owner. They are also required to pay condo fees.
1.What do the condo fees include?

The condominium fees typically cover items such as exterior maintenance, landscaping, snow removal, building insurance, management fees, reserve fund contributions and others. Each corporation's fee structure varies. In some cases it includes partial utility costs as well. This information will all be in your condo documents.

Much of the maintenance on your home will be done for you and decided upon by the board of directors. This is one of the main reasons people choose to live in condos. If you are away from your home for long periods of time, a busy professional, have mobility issues or don’t have the skills and time to do your own home maintenance and repairs – a condo is a great idea! Imagine never having to shovel your snow, clean your eaves troughs or schedule your garbage removal. In a condo, this is all taken care of for you.

However, if you are more of a do-it-yourself person, you need to consider that work being done to ‘your’ home will be decided on by a group of directors.


1.Are there restrictions to Condo Living?

In some cases, yes. Remember that you are buying a lifestyle and some condos have restrictions to preserve the specific lifestyle its residents choose. Some examples of these restrictions are:
◦Senior's only complexes, usually residents must be 50+
◦Adult only complexes, no children, all residents must be 21+
◦pet free condominiums

Along with pet and age restrictions, some condos may dictate the outward appearance of the condominium, including satellite dishes, flags, landscaping or paint colors.

A condo is a community of owners living in close proximity to one another and working together in the management of their complex. Enjoy the security and comradeship of your micro-community!


1.What do I need to do to buy a condo?

You will need to inform yourself on the rules and restrictions of the condo, especially if you are planning on renting out your unit as an investment. You will also need to decide what type of condo you are interested in.
